Slip band formation in low and high solute aluminum: a combined experimental and modeling study

Abstract: Direct ex situ observations related slip band formation with deformed microstructures in commercial AA1050 and AA2219. The samples from both grades had similar grain sizes (∼250 μm) and nearly random crystallographic textures. However, AA2219 contained significantly more solute.
